The Allure of the Pyramids of Giza

Starting your day with the Giza Plateau is like stepping into history. The highlight, of course, is the Great Pyramid of Khufu (Cheops) — a true marvel of engineering that’s been standing for over 4,600 years. Visitors often comment on the sheer size and precision, noting how the massive limestone blocks and the pyramid’s alignment continue to amaze.

Your guide will share detailed stories about how the pyramids were built and their significance to ancient Egyptian culture. Expect to spend time in the panorama area taking pictures, with options to go inside the pyramids or ride a camel — these extras are generally available but may incur additional costs. Exploring Sakkara and Its Step Pyramid

A short drive takes you to Sakkara, where the earliest known pyramid of King Zoser (Djoser) stands. Built around 2800 BC, this step pyramid is a revolutionary architectural achievement. As you walk around, you’ll notice the colorful wall paintings inside some tombs, which are remarkably well-preserved for their age — a detail many visitors find incredible.

From the high vantage point on a small hill, you can see a cluster of 12 pyramids spread out below, giving you a sense of Sakkara’s importance in ancient Egypt. The Unique Charms of Memphis

The last stop is Memphis, Egypt’s old capital. Here, the open-air museum showcases giant statues, including the colossus of Ramses II, and the alabaster Sphinx, which visitors often find striking in its craftsmanship. The guide will share stories about how Memphis served as a political and religious hub for thousands of years.

The Practicalities

The entire day spans about 7 to 8 hours, making it a comprehensive yet manageable experience. The timings are usually flexible, but expect a start early in the morning for cooler temperatures and fewer crowds. Transport is by air-conditioned vehicle, ensuring comfort after long walks in the sun.

While the entry to pyramid chambers isn’t included, you can choose to add this option for an even deeper look inside Egypt’s royal tombs. Many reviewers appreciated the smooth communication and prompt responses from the tour company, helping plan their day without stress.
